Cam's tent (shown below) is a triangular prism. Find the surface area, including the floor, of his tent.
SVEN [57.7K]

The surface area of the tent is 21.4 m²

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the surface area of a prism you must calculate:

1. The perimeter of the base

2. The area of the base

3. The height of the prism

We have a triangular prism:

Its base is an equilateral triangle of side length 2 m and height 1.7 m

The height of the prism is 3 m

∵ The surface are of the prism is:

   S.A = perimeter of the base × height + 2 × area of the base

∵ The perimeter of the equilateral triangle = 3 × length of a side

∵ The length of the side = 2 m

∴ The perimeter of the base = 3 × 2 = 6 m

∵ The area of the triangle = \frac{1}{2} × base × height

∵ The length of the base of the triangle = 2 m

∵ The height of the triangle = 1.7 m

∴ The area of the base = \frac{1}{2} × 2 × 1.7 = 1.7 m²

∵ S.A = perimeter of the base × height + 2 × area of the base

∵ The perimeter of the base = 6 m

∵ The area of the base = 1.7 m²

∵ The height of the prism = 3 m

∴ S.A = 6 × 3 + 2 × 1.7

∴ S.A = 18 + 3.4

∴ S.A = 21.4 m²

The surface area of the tent is 21.4 m²

Will adding a negative number to another integer always result in a negative sum? Why?
Ghella [55]

Answer:

  D  No, the integer with the larger absolute value always determines the sign of the sum.

Step-by-step explanation:

Suppose the integer you start with is +3. Adding -1 or -2 or -3 to that will result in 2, 1, or 0, none of which are negative. Only when you add a negative number with an absolute value greater than 3 will you get a sum that is negative. That is, <em>the number in the sum that has the largest absolute value determines the sign of the result</em>. (This is most important when the signs differ, but it is also true when the signs are the same.)
